About Verde Valley Sanctuary where JMEC donates 5% of its proceeds...

In 1993, a small group of people founded a safehouse for victims of domestic violence. Now, the 28-bed Verde Valley Sanctuary is federally funded, staffed with more than 20 full-time employees and used as a go-to for both the Sedona and Cottonwood police departments, according to Executive Director Jane Hausner. VVS helps families stay safe and explore their options, so they can make well-informed decisions, Hausner said.
